T.Champhai in context

With 441 people at the 2011 Census, T.Champhai was the 140th most populous of its district's 600 villages, above the district average of 426.

Literacy stood at 94.69%, 12.3 points above the district's rural average of 82.34%.

The sex ratio was 1061 women per 1,000 men (88 above the district's rural figure of 973) — one of the minority of villages where women outnumbered men. Among children aged 0–6 the ratio was 1133, 210 above the rural national 923.

29.5% of the population were recorded as workers, 15.6 points below the district's rural rate.
